序列 通常我们在创建一个表时,都会定义一列为主键,通常是数字,对于主键我们的要求就是非空且唯一,然而在实际...答:序列是oracle提供的用于产生一系列唯一数字的数据库对象。 2.它有什么作用? 答: 自动提供
序列 通常我们在创建一个表时,都会定义一列为主键,通常是数字,对于主键我们的要求就是非空且唯一,然而在实际...答:序列是oracle提供的用于产生一系列唯一数字的数据库对象。 2.它有什么作用? 答: 自动提供
北京火龙果软件工程技术中心 Oracle数据库数据对象中最基本的是表和视图,其他还有约束、序列、函数、存储过程、包、触发器等。对数据库的操作可以基本归结为对数据对象的操作,理解和掌握Oracle数据库对象是学习...
数据库设计的三大范式第一条就是独立的表结构中必须有唯一...编码如下:typeidintnotnullprimarykeyidentity(1,1),在Oracle 10G中关于序列(Sequence)的使用.(A)Sequence-序列的定义语法SEquence-序列是一个数据库项...
数据库设计的三大范式第一条就是独立的表...编码如下:--简单主键定义如下并设置为自增(只取出主键定义)typeidintnotnullprimarykeyidentity(1,1),在Oracle中如果要设定一个独立表结构的主键为自增.其中就涉及到了Or...
Oracle序列:1.删除序列:DROP SEQUENCE TEST_SEQ1;。2.创建序列:CREATE SEQUENCE TEST_SEQ1 MINVALUE 1 --第二次循环 MAXVALUE 20 START WITH 3 --第一次循环 INCREMENT BY 2 CYCLE NOCACHE; 3.获取序列的值: ...
序列(Sequence)是用来生成连续的整数数据的对象。序列常常用来作为主键中增长列, 序列中的可以升序生成,也可以降序生成。创建序列的语法是: 语法结构:创建序列 CREATE SEQUENCE sequence_name [START WITH ...
创建序列序列:用于产生唯一序号的数据库对象,可以为多个数据库用户依次生成不重复的连续整数,通常 使用序列生成自动生成表中的主键值。在用户自己的模式中创建序列时,必须具有CREATE SEQUENCE系统权限;在其他...
一、Oracle 序列
标签: oracle
一、什么是序列 序列: Sequence 是oracle提供的用于产生一系列唯一数字的数据库对象。由于oracle中没有设置自增列的方法,所以我们在oracle数据库中主要用序列来实现主键自增的功能。二、序列创建..
oracle权限分为:系统权限: 允许用户执行特定的数据库动作,如创建表、创建索引、连接实例等。对象权限: 允许用户操纵一些特定的对象,如读取视图,可更新某些列、执行存储过程等。系统权限超过一百多种有效的权限...
Oracle序列:序列(Sequence)创建、使用、修改、删除,序列(Sequence)是用来生成连续的整数数据的对象。序列常常用来作为主键中增长列,序列中的可以升序生成,也可以降序生成。语法:创建序列CREATE SEQUENCE ...
前言:做过web开发的人员基本上都知道,数据库表中的主键值有的时候我们会用数字类型的并且自增。... 一、什么是序列序列: Sequence 是oracle提供的用于产生一系列唯一数字的数据库对象。由于or...
Oracle中序列到达最大值会产生什么问题序列是oracle提供的用于生成一系列唯一数字的数据库对象,序列会自动生成顺序递增的序列号,以实现自动提供唯一的主键值,系列可以在多个用户并发环境中使用,并且可以为所有...
connect 是使用 oracle 的简单权限,这种权限只有在对其他 用户... 拥有 connect role 的用户还能够创建表、视图、序列(sequence)、簇(cluster)、同义词 ......21.要创建 Oracle 标准表,使用___CREATE TABLE___语句, ...
Oracle创建序列命令。Oracle序列查询命令。Oracle序列实际应用。
一、同义词同义词是现有对象(表、视图、序列、过程、函数、包等)的别名作用:简化SQL语句隐藏对象的名称和所有者提供对对象的公共访问同义词共有两种类型:1,私有同义词-公有同义词可被所有的数据库用户访问2,公有...
话说序列很少人知道,因为Mysql和sql server都有自动增长字段(如ID主键自动增长的整数),而Oracle却没有提供该用法,那么Oracle提供了更加灵活方便的策略-建立对象序列。序列创建之后也是真真实实存在的,存在我们的...
是oracle中提供的一组能够自动增长的序号,常常用来生成每条数据的唯一标识 ///数据库对象之一,独立于表存在 ///主要是提供主键值 语法 create sequence 序列名 start with n ////给一个初始值n,默认的初始...
大部分场景下,如果我们需要生成业务无关的(Business-Independent)主键列,序列Sequence对象是我们最方便的选择。定义Sequence是很简单的,如果最大程度利用默认值的话,我们只需要定义sequence对象的名字即可。在...
这是CYCLE关键字的用例;报价indicate that the sequence continues to generate values after reaching either its maximum or minimum value. After an ascending sequence reaches its maximum value,it generates...
alter any cluster 修改任意簇的权限alter any index 修改任意索引的权限alter any role 修改任意角色的权限alter any sequence 修改任意序列的权限alter any snapshot 修改任意快照的权限alter any table 修改任意...
Oracle查询所有序列--查看当前用户的所有序列select SEQUENCE_OWNER,SEQUENCE_NAME from dba_sequences where sequence_owner='用户名';--查询当前用户的序列总数select count(*) from dba_sequences where sequence...
数据库设计的三大范式第一条就是独立的表结构中必须有唯一...编码如下:typeidintnotnullprimarykeyidentity(1,1),在Oracle 10G中关于序列(Sequence)的使用.(A)Sequence-序列的定义语法SEquence-序列是一个数据库项...
oracle08_oracle的序列(跟着宝哥学java:oracle系列:全网最全):oracle序列 sequence
在这里分析一下:dual :是oracle 数据库中的虚拟表,并不是真实存在的 FIRSTQUERYID_SEQ 是数据库创建的序列,.Nextval用于取下一个值 这里普及一下序列的主要用法 1.自动提供唯一的数值 2.共享对象 3.主要...